Mysore Dasara Gravel Fest-2019 for four-wheelers will be held at the grounds located adjacent to the Lalitha Mahal Palace helipad in city on Oct.13 and 14. The event is organised by Automotive Sports Club of Mysore (ASCOM). Interested participants may register by logging on to www.ascom.org.in, according to a press release.

Entries invited
September 29, 2019Office of the District Mental Health Programme Officer has invited entries from people interested to open Day Care Centre or Rehabilitation Centre in the district for patients with mental disorders. Entries should be submitted before Oct.15 to the District Mental Health Programme Officer, Nagamma Hospital premises, Nazarbad, Mysuru, according to a release.

Police Constable posts
September 28, 2019Karnataka Police Department has invited online applications from eligible men and women for appointment to 2,013 posts of Civil Police Constables (men and women). Last date for applying is Oct.17 (www.ksp.gov.in). For details, visit University of Mysore Employment Information and Guidance Centre, Manasagangothri.
